What will I learn?

The HVAC Engineer Course equips you with practical skills to calculate cooling and heating loads, determine ventilation rates, and manage humidity in hot, humid areas using ASHRAE and NOAA data. You will learn to select setpoints, plan airflow, use psychrometrics, evaluate system choices, establish filtration standards, and prepare clear, justified calculations and control plans for dependable, code-compliant comfort in office spaces.

Develop skills

  • HVAC load sizing: calculate cooling, heating, and airflow using actual office data.
  • Ventilation design: determine outdoor air, IAQ, and DCV rates according to ASHRAE 62.1.
  • Humidity and IAQ control: plan filtration, dehumidification, and setpoints.
  • System selection: select HVAC concepts and equipment for hot, humid climates.
  • Professional HVAC reports: document assumptions, methods, and standards clearly.
